Gushing Over Greystone

Greystone has stolen my heart and become the best steakhouse I’ve ever had the pleasure of dining at. Yes, that is quite a bold statement I know, but the high touch service, menu selection, ambiance, and damn good food allow for me to say so. As a man who enjoys his whiskey I opted for an Old Fashionioned to start the evening off. Out comes this beautiful closed crystal glass with Maker’s 46 smoked inside and glass with the most perfectly cubed ice. As the Maker’s hit the ice you can begin to smell it really open up and the first sip was magnificent. The chef orchestrated the most delectable of plates from appetizers all the way to the main course. While everything was great there were a few dishes that stood out, being the seafood pasta, the mac & cheese and the Japanese Wagyu. I come from a family that does mac&cheese like you wouldn’t believe. So growing up on it for over 30 years I’ve become a little bit of a snob. Oh, let me tell you I’ll be ordering a side of it every time I return to Greystone… if that tells you anything. The Japanese Wagyu I’m still telling people about. The flavors were just out of this world with! It’s a meat that could easily stand on its own, but they upped the ante by drizzling a bacon blue cheese butter over it. I was completely silent while eating this as to focus all my senses on enjoying this premier cut of meat. In a world of finicky eaters, Greystone’s menu has something for them all. I learned that almost everything on the menu is gluten-free, which was a wonderful surprise. Also they have quite an extensive menu for vegetarians.
